Description

Over 3,000 sq ft of stylish living space - a garden-lover's paradise, and perfectly-placed for nearby excellent schools.

Built in 2012, this substantial home was constructed to a bespoke design with no compromise on finish or proportions. Every room (even the cloakroom!) is sensibly-sized, and the statement hallway and landing create a grand, but very homely, feel.

The garden is equally impressive - stretching over 280 ft in length, and overlooking fields at the rear - this is a beautifully mature, private and well-tended 'happy place'.

The "Emperor' Master suite enjoys views over the garden through twin windows, has a dressing room and a Villeroy & Boch en-suite (with bath and separate shower enclosure).

All three bathrooms include both bathtub and separate shower enclosure. Signature touches of Grohe or Villeroy & Boch sanitary-ware throughout complete the luxury spa feel.

The tasteful kitchen features a central island, gas range cooker, integrated dishwasher, larder fridge / freezer, and twin ceramic sinks (with waste disposal unit). Perfectly designed for a kitchen table and family gatherings, this space is both beautiful and functional.

The living room features French doors to the patio and there is a pale cream stone fireplace. The chimney is lined to enable a real fire but is currently used as a feature only. With underfloor heating throughout the owners say the need has never arisen to commission additional warmth.

The bottom of the garden certainly needs exploring - it has a wealth of treats including a lovely timber Garden Lodge (with kitchen and WC), a charming treehouse, a 7m brick & cedarwood greenhouse and a large workshop with power. There's also a serene pond which attracts a diverse range of wildlife, a barbecue patio and, to the rear, some beautiful views to enjoy over the open timber post fence (where occasional deer can be spotted)
